What is Needed to Clean Squishy Fidget Toys

Before beginning the cleaning process, gather all of the necessary materials. The most important items needed are warm water, a mild soap or detergent, and a soft cloth or sponge. It’s also helpful to have some paper towels on hand for drying the toy. For tougher stains, you may need to use a gentle stain remover specifically designed for use on fidget toys. It is important to avoid using harsh chemicals or cleaning products as they can damage the toy’s material.

You may also want to consider having a toothbrush or small soft-bristled brush available to help remove dirt and grime from hard-to-reach areas. Additionally, if your squishy fidget toy has any delicate details or embellishments, it’s best to have a Q-tip on hand to clean those areas gently.

How Often Should Squishy Fidget Toys Be Cleaned? 

Ideally, squishy fidget toys should be cleaned regularly to prevent dirt, grime, and bacteria from building up. How often you clean your toys depends on how often you use them. If you use them frequently, then you may want to clean them every week or two. Likewise, if they aren’t used very often, you may only need to clean them once a month or so.

In addition, if your toys come into contact with food or drinks, it’s best to clean them immediately. This will help prevent any spills from staining the material and make it easier to keep the toy in good condition for longer. Finally, be sure to check the manufacturer’s cleaning instructions, as some squishy fidget toys may need to be cleaned in a specific way.

Materials You Will Need

Soft Cloth:

A soft cloth or sponge is essential when cleaning squishy fidget toys. These materials are gentle and won’t damage the toy’s surface or any delicate details. Microfiber cloths work well, but any soft cloth will do.

Mild Soap or Detergent: 

Mild soap or detergent is ideal for cleaning squishy fidget toys. It effectively removes dirt and grime without being too harsh on the toy’s material. Be sure to choose a soap that is free from dyes or fragrances, as these can cause discoloration or damage.

Warm Water:

Warm water is best for cleaning squishy fidget toys, as it helps to loosen dirt and stains. Using hot water may damage the material, so it’s best to stick with warm water. Avoid using cold water, as it may not be as effective in removing dirt and grime.

Paper Towels:

Paper towels are great for drying off the toy after cleaning. They absorb water quickly and won’t leave behind any lint or residue like some clothes might.

Soft-Bristled Brush:

A soft-bristled brush, such as a toothbrush, can be used to gently scrub away dirt and grime from hard-to-reach areas on the squishy fidget toy. Be sure to choose a brush with soft bristles to avoid damaging the toy’s surface.

Gentle Stain Remover:

For tougher stains, it may be necessary to use a gentle stain remover specifically designed for fidget toys. Be sure to read the instructions carefully and test it on a small, inconspicuous area first to avoid damaging the toy.

Q-tips:

Q-tips are handy for cleaning delicate details or embellishments on squishy fidget toys. They allow for more precise cleaning without being too harsh on the toy’s material.

Step 2: Wipe Down the Toys

Using a damp sponge, wipe down the surface of your toys with warm water. Make sure to get into all the crevices and grooves where dirt and debris can build up. If there is a particularly gross layer of grime, you may want to add some mild soap to the water. Once all surfaces are cleaned, rinse the toys with warm running water and allow them to air dry. It’s important to make sure that the toy is completely dry before using it again to prevent mold or mildew from forming. The time it takes for the toy to dry will depend on its size and material.

Step 3: Soak the Toys in a Cleaning Solution

If your toys are still grimy, you may want to give them a deeper clean. Fill a bowl with warm water and mix in some mild soap or liquid laundry detergent. Place your toys in the solution and allow them to soak for 10-15 minutes. If the toys are still dirty, you can add a few tablespoons of distilled white vinegar to help break down any stubborn dirt particles. You can also use a soft-bristled brush or Q-tip to gently scrub away any tough stains.

Step 4: Rinse and Wipe Down Toys

Once your toys have soaked, rinse them with warm running water. Use a damp cloth to wipe away any leftover soap residue or dirt that may remain on the surface. Place your clean, damp toys on a towel and allow them to air dry for at least 24 hours. This will ensure that all of the moisture is completely gone and your toys are safe to use again. You can also use a hairdryer on the cool setting to speed up the drying process, but be careful not to apply too much heat as it may damage the toy’s material.

How Do You Prevent Damage While Cleaning a Squishy Fidget Toy? 

  1. Before attempting to clean your squishy fidget toy, make sure to read the manufacturer’s instructions carefully. Some may recommend specific cleaning methods or solutions that could be detrimental if used incorrectly.
  2. Use gentle soap and warm water to remove dirt and grime from the surface of your squishy toy. Make sure to use a soft cloth to avoid damaging the surface.
  3. For tougher stains, you may need to soak your squishy toy in soapy water for a few minutes before cleaning it. However, be sure not to leave it soaking too long as this could damage and discolor the toy.
  4. Use a toothbrush to gently scrub away any remaining dirt or grime.
  5. Dry your squishy toy with a soft cloth, and ensure it is thoroughly dry before storing it or using it again.
  6. Keep squishy toys out of direct sunlight and extreme temperatures, as both can damage the toy’s surface over time.

Are There Any Special Tips for Cleaning Squishy Fidget Toys With Intricate Designs?

Depending on the complexity of your squishy fidget toy’s design, there are a few special tips to consider when cleaning. If you have a complexly designed toy with lots of grooves and crevices, use an old toothbrush or Q-tip to get into those harder-to-reach places. Ensure all areas are as dry as possible to prevent mold from forming. If you want to give your squishy fidget toy a deeper clean, use an old toothbrush and a solution of equal parts rubbing alcohol and water.

Rinse the toy off after using this solution, and let it air dry afterward. This should help sanitize it without causing any damage or discoloration.
